2. Red, White and Balloons presented by Albuquerque International Balloon Fiesta®

Between 5 p.m. and 10 p.m. on the 4th, the Red, White and Balloons festival will be going strong. Presented by the Albuquerque International Balloon Fiesta®, you’ll be able to enjoy admission to the Balloon Museum, live music, a balloon glow, and gorgeous fireworks. 6. Freedom Days Celebration — Farmington

Celebrate the Independence Day season between June 28 and July 4 at the Farmington <a href=”https://farmingtonnm.org/events/freedom-days” target=”_blank”>Freedom Days Celebration</a>. Each day hosts a different set of events so make sure you check the website to plan what days you want to go. While July 4th is usually the time for fireworks in most places, that’s not the case here. Fireworks will be held on July 3 at 9:25 p.m.

7. Red, White & Ute — Ute Lake 4th of July Celebration

The celebration of the 4th at Ute Lake is actually on July 6 starting at 10 a.m. Fireworks for the Red, White & Ute event will begin after dark. Come early in the day and you can see the celebratory parade that’s sure to be a good time!
